How do you remove a Dexter door knob without screws?
- Start by prying off the small, decorative plate on the front of the door knob with a flathead screwdriver. This will expose the set screw that is holding the knob in place.
- Use an Allen wrench to remove the set screw.
- Pull the door knob off of the door.

Can you hammer off a door knob?
Yes, you can hammer off a door knob. It is possible to use a hammer to remove a door knob, but it is not the recommended method. Door knobs are designed to be removed by unscrewing the screws that hold it in place. If you use a hammer, you run the risk of damaging the door, the door knob, and/or your hand.
